Market Introduction

Nonionic ethylene oxide (EO) and propylene oxide (PO) based products are primarily utilized in personal care applications. These products serve as crucial ingredients in shampoos, conditioners, lotions, and skincare products.

Additionally, they find significant use as adjuvants in the agriculture industry, enhancing the effectiveness of pesticides, herbicides, and other agrochemicals. Apart from personal care and agriculture, nonionic EO and PO based products are also employed in various other industries for their emulsifying, dispersing, and wetting properties.

Their versatility makes them valuable components in products ranging from household cleaners to industrial formulations. Thus, these products play multifaceted roles across different sectors, underlining their importance in diverse applications within the nonionic EO and PO based products market in North America.

Increase in Demand from Detergent Industry Fueling North America Nonionic EO and PO based Products Market Size

In recent years, the detergent industry has witnessed a substantial surge in demand for nonionic ethylene oxide (EO) and propylene oxide (PO) based products. This notable increase in demand is attributed to a confluence of factors that have reshaped consumer preferences, environmental considerations, and the overall efficiency of cleaning formulations.

One of the key drivers behind the growing popularity of nonionic EO and PO based products is their excellent surfactant properties.

These compounds exhibit a high degree of surface activity, enabling them to effectively emulsify oils and lift away dirt and stains from various surfaces. This superior cleaning performance has positioned nonionic EO and PO based surfactants as crucial components in modern detergent formulations.

Moreover, nonionic surfactants are known for their versatility and compatibility with various water hardness levels. Unlike their ionic counterparts, nonionic surfactants do not ionize in water, making them less sensitive to water hardness. This characteristic enhances their performance in diverse water conditions, ensuring consistent cleaning efficacy across different regions.

Another factor contributing to the heightened demand for nonionic EO and PO based products is their eco-friendly profile. As environmental awareness grows, consumers are increasingly seeking detergent formulations that are biodegradable and less harmful to aquatic ecosystems.

Nonionic surfactants, derived from ethylene oxide and propylene oxide, are generally considered more environment-friendly compared to certain other types of surfactants, aligning with the sustainability goals of both consumers and manufacturers.

Furthermore, the mildness of nonionic EO and PO based surfactants makes them suitable for use in formulations for sensitive skin, expanding their applications beyond traditional laundry detergents to include personal care and specialty cleaning products.

Exceptional cleaning performance, versatility, eco-friendly nature, and suitability for sensitive skin are boosting the North America nonionic EO and PO based products market revenue within the detergent industry.

As consumer preferences continue to evolve, manufacturers are likely to focus on incorporating these highly effective and sustainable ingredients into their formulations to meet the rising demands of a discerning market.

Alkylphenol Ethoxylates Gaining Traction

According to the North America nonionic EO and PO based products market analysis, alkylphenol ethoxylates (APEs) stand out as a prominent product type segment, constituting approximately 18.0% share. APEs are extensively used in industrial processes and consumer products such as detergents, paints, and pesticides.

However, their potential toxicity have raised concerns about their disposal and impact on ecosystems. Efforts to mitigate their environmental footprint include regulatory measures, substitution with alternative chemicals, and advancements in waste management technologies. Addressing the challenges posed by APE waste is crucial for sustainable development and environmental protection in North America.

Market Development

  • In September 2020, Stepan Company decided to buyout Clariant’s Mexico unit, thereby acquiring the anionic surfactant business in Mexico. The acquisition includes the business itself and the associated sulfation equipment located in Santa Clara, Mexico. This acquisition supports Stepan's growth strategy in Latin America and enhances its ability to support customer growth in the Mexican consumer and functional markets for surfactants.
